Clutch Upgrades

The clutch is a vital component in managing power delivery. For a 1000hp GT-R, a high-performance clutch is necessary. Consider the following options:

  • Single Disc Clutch: Suitable for street use, providing a balance between drivability and performance.
  • Multi-Disc Clutch: Ideal for high horsepower applications, offering greater holding capacity and quicker engagement.
  • Carbon-Carbon Clutch: Designed for extreme conditions, these clutches withstand high temperatures and provide excellent performance.

Axle Upgrades

With increased power, stock axles may fail under stress. Upgrading to stronger axles is essential for reliability. Options include:

  • Aftermarket Axles: Brands like DSS and GKN offer upgraded axles designed to handle high power levels.
  • Billet Axles: These axles provide increased strength and resistance to bending and breaking.
  • CV Joint Upgrades: Reinforced CV joints improve durability and performance during aggressive driving.

Gear Ratio Considerations

Gear ratios play a significant role in how power is delivered to the wheels. Adjusting the gear ratios can optimize acceleration and top speed. Key aspects to consider include:

  • Final Drive Ratio: A lower final drive ratio can improve acceleration but may reduce top speed.
  • Transmission Gear Ratios: Changing the ratios in the transmission can enhance performance across different driving conditions.
  • Balance Between Acceleration and Top Speed: Finding the right balance is crucial for achieving desired performance.
